Art of Java Web Development: Struts, Tapestry, Commons, Velocity, Junit, Axis, Cocoon, Internetbeans, Webwork
A guide to the skills required for state-of-the-art web development, this book covers a variety of web development frameworks. The uses of the standard web API to create applications with increasingly sophisticated architectures are highlighted, and a discussion of the development of industry-accepted best practices for architecture is included. The history and evolution toward this architecture and the reasons it is superior to previous efforts are described, and an overview of the most popular web application frameworks, their architecture, and use is provided. The same application is built in six different frameworks, allowing developers to conduct an informed comparison. An evaluation of the pros and cons of each framework is provided to assist developers in making decisions or evaluating frameworks on their own. Best practices covered include sophisticated user interface techniques, intelligent caching and resource management, performance tuning, debugging, testing, and web services.
1006019438
Art of Java Web Development: Struts, Tapestry, Commons, Velocity, Junit, Axis, Cocoon, Internetbeans, Webwork
A guide to the skills required for state-of-the-art web development, this book covers a variety of web development frameworks. The uses of the standard web API to create applications with increasingly sophisticated architectures are highlighted, and a discussion of the development of industry-accepted best practices for architecture is included. The history and evolution toward this architecture and the reasons it is superior to previous efforts are described, and an overview of the most popular web application frameworks, their architecture, and use is provided. The same application is built in six different frameworks, allowing developers to conduct an informed comparison. An evaluation of the pros and cons of each framework is provided to assist developers in making decisions or evaluating frameworks on their own. Best practices covered include sophisticated user interface techniques, intelligent caching and resource management, performance tuning, debugging, testing, and web services.
44.95 In Stock
Art of Java Web Development: Struts, Tapestry, Commons, Velocity, Junit, Axis, Cocoon, Internetbeans, Webwork

Art of Java Web Development: Struts, Tapestry, Commons, Velocity, Junit, Axis, Cocoon, Internetbeans, Webwork

by Neal Ford
Art of Java Web Development: Struts, Tapestry, Commons, Velocity, Junit, Axis, Cocoon, Internetbeans, Webwork

Art of Java Web Development: Struts, Tapestry, Commons, Velocity, Junit, Axis, Cocoon, Internetbeans, Webwork

by Neal Ford

Paperback

$44.95 
  • SHIP THIS ITEM
    In stock. Ships in 6-10 days.
  • PICK UP IN STORE

    Your local store may have stock of this item.

Related collections and offers


Overview

A guide to the skills required for state-of-the-art web development, this book covers a variety of web development frameworks. The uses of the standard web API to create applications with increasingly sophisticated architectures are highlighted, and a discussion of the development of industry-accepted best practices for architecture is included. The history and evolution toward this architecture and the reasons it is superior to previous efforts are described, and an overview of the most popular web application frameworks, their architecture, and use is provided. The same application is built in six different frameworks, allowing developers to conduct an informed comparison. An evaluation of the pros and cons of each framework is provided to assist developers in making decisions or evaluating frameworks on their own. Best practices covered include sophisticated user interface techniques, intelligent caching and resource management, performance tuning, debugging, testing, and web services.

Product Details

ISBN-13: 9781932394061
Publisher: Manning
Publication date: 11/01/2003
Pages: 624
Product dimensions: 7.38(w) x 9.22(h) x 1.40(d)

About the Author

Neal Ford is the chief technology officer at the DSW Group, Ltd. He is an architect, designer, and developer of applications, instructional materials, magazine articles, and video presentations and the author of Developing with Delphi: Object-Oriented Techniques and JBuilder 3 Unleashed. He lives in Atlanta, Georgia.

Table of Contents

Part IThe evolution of web architecture and design1
1State-of-the-art web design3
2Building web applications27
3Creating custom JSP tags61
4The Model 2 design pattern91
Part IIWeb frameworks131
5Using Struts133
6Tapestry159
7WebWork199
8InternetBeans Express227
9Velocity261
10Cocoon283
11Evaluating frameworks311
Part IIIBest practices327
12Separating concerns329
13Handling flow371
14Performance409
15Resource management445
16Debugging475
17Unit testing521
18Web services and Axis543
19What won't fit in this book563
From the B&N Reads Blog

Customer Reviews